#d15612 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d15612 is composed of 82% red, 33.7% green and 7.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.9% magenta, 91.4%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 21.4 degrees, a saturation of 84.1% and a lightness of 44.5%. #d15612 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ffac24 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6600.

#d15612 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d15612 has RGB values of R:209, G:86, B:18 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.59, Y:0.91,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13719058.

Shades and Tints of #d15612
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0401 is the darkest color, while #fefaf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d15612
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7a6f69 is the less saturated color, while #e25101 is the most saturated one.
